  28. 62.31.04 · Risk Sub-Category

    Impacts of AI (Societal Impacts)

    AI-driven highly personalized advertisement

    "Advanced GPAI systems can create advertisements tailored to individual recip- ients, exploiting the biases and irrational beliefs of each recipient. Such adver- tisements can cause consumers to make decisions they regret in retrospect, or would regret upon more reflection. Current versions of personalized video advertisements already show better re- sults compared to regular advertisements [110]. However, the widespread use of highly personalized advertisements raises concerns about undermining consumer autonomy and exacerbating social inequality."

    From Risk Sources and Risk Management Measures in Support of Standards for General-Purpose AI Systems (Gipiškis2024)

  34. 17.03.03 · Risk Sub-Category

    Misinformation Harms

    Leading users to perform unethical or illegal actions

    "Where a LM prediction endorses unethical or harmful views or behaviours, it may motivate the user to perform harmful actions that they may otherwise not have performed. In particular, this problem may arise where the LM is a trusted personal assistant or perceived as an authority, this is discussed in more detail in the section on (2.5 Human-Computer Interaction Harms). It is particularly pernicious in cases where the user did not start out with the intent of causing harm."

    From Ethical and social risks of harm from language models (Weidinger2021)

  44. 62.31.01#1 · Risk Sub-Category

    Impacts of AI (Societal Impacts)

    AI-generated advice influencing user moral judgment

    "AIs can easily give moral advice even when not having a coherent, contradictions- free moral stance. This could lead to the users’ moral judgments being nega- tively influenced by random or arbitrary moral advice given by AIs [109]."

    From Risk Sources and Risk Management Measures in Support of Standards for General-Purpose AI Systems (Gipiškis2024)
